Job Duties

  • Serve as project lead / subject matter expert for specific data sources, as assigned.
  • Review and provide feedback on the work products of other analysts.
  • Transfer raw data to appropriate location for use in data analysis projects.
  • Wrangle, clean, and validate agency data sources with minimal guidance.
  • Conduct general analysis of agency datasets; serve as project lead, as assigned.
  • Contribute to complex analysis of agency datasets, as requested.
  • Conduct data quality checks to ensure validity and cleanliness of agency datasets prior to analysis and reporting.
  • Oversee and review projects completed by associate analysts, as requested by senior analyst.
  • Interpret data from multiple sources using a variety of analytical techniques, ranging from simple aggregation to data mining and complex statistical methodologies.
  • Collaborate with internal and external partners to develop novel ways of using and reporting data.
  • Provide technical assistance to program areas for the creation of reports and grant deliverables.

Responsibilities

  • Demonstrated experience with data queries and transformations (including cleansing and standardizing) with SQL.
  • Demonstrated experience with SAS and either R or Python, including data cleaning, running descriptive statistics and full analyses.
  • Working knowledge of epidemiological methods, study design, and analysis needed with an understanding of both qualitative and quantitative data.
  • Working knowledge of MS Office Suite including Excel, Word, and PowerPoint.
  • Effective time management and program management skills.
  • Ability to work in a team environment with multiple and fluid demands.
  • Ability to maintain effective and professional working relationships with internal and external customers.
  • Ability to research and document findings.
